> I had the same problem after installing Ubuntu. I had to stick in the
> Windows XP install CD, go to Recovery mode and do "fixboot" and "fixmbr."
> After that I had to re-install grub. I happen to have gentoo already
> installed on one of my other drives, so I popped in the gentoo livecd and
> installed grub from there. I edited the grub.conf (or menu.lst on Ubuntu's
> /boot/grub directory) and everything's been working OK.

Hmm...so installing grub in the first place broke things, but installing it
the second time was OK?  Did you use a different version of grub the second
time?
